What is bionic pancreas?

[1] A bionic or “artificial” pancreas is an external device or system of devices that mimics the glucose regulating function of a healthy pancreas. Such systems monitor glucose levels and automatically provide insulin, and potentially other blood-glucose stabilizing hormones, to the body.

What is artificial pancreas technology?

The artificial pancreas, also known as closed-loop control, is an “all-in-one” diabetes management system that tracks blood glucose levels using a continuous glucose monitor (CGM) and automatically delivers the hormone insulin when needed using an insulin pump.

How does bionic pancreas help diabetes?

These “artificial pancreas” systems track blood glucose levels using a continuous glucose monitor, calculate when insulin is needed, and automatically deliver it using an insulin pump. Artificial pancreas systems don’t entirely eliminate the need for patient input, but substantially reduce the level of effort.

How much does a bionic pancreas cost?

The full retail price for the Medtronic 670G system is between $7,000 to $8,000. But with insurance coverage, most patients pay just over $1,000 to initially get on the system, and then must pay for pump and CGM supplies on an ongoing basis.

How does the iLet bionic pancreas work?

The iLet bionic pancreas helps patients manage their diabetes by both monitoring blood glucose levels and administering insulin and glucagon — a pancreatic hormone that raises blood sugar levels. The device uses a wireless glucose sensor on the patient’s body to test blood sugar levels every five minutes.

How does the Bionic Pancreas System work?

The system uses an iPhone running a control algorithm, two Tandem t:slim insulin pumps (dosing insulin and glucagon), and a Dexcom G4 continuous glucose monitor. This bionic pancreas (also called an “artificial pancreas” or “closed loop”) takes glucose data from the Dexcom CGM and runs it through a control algorithm on the iPhone.

How long does glucagon last in a Bionic Pancreas?

The Bionic Pancreas. A stabilized liquid glucagon must be developed that can last for a few days in a pump. In this study, the researchers used the current glucagon “kit,” which requires mixing glucagon powder with water. Unfortunately, it had to be replaced every day in the glucagon t:slim pump I was wearing.
